Title: The Innovations of Seong-Rag Kim

Introduction

Seong-Rag Kim is a prominent inventor based in Daejeon, South Korea. He has made significant contributions to the field of mobile communication systems, holding a total of 13 patents. His work focuses on improving reception performance and reducing inter-cell interference in multi-cell environments.

Latest Patents

One of his latest patents is an iterative reception method and iterative receiver designed for mobile communication systems. This invention addresses the challenge of inter-cell interference by re-spreading a soft determination value from different cells, excluding a specific cell. This innovative approach enhances the reception performance of the iterative receiver by iteratively performing channel estimation on the received signal. Another notable patent is the iterative receiver and method for detecting transmitted signals. In this invention, a signal detector estimates interference from an estimated transmitted signal and cancels it from the received signal. The process involves several steps, including channel decoding and covariance estimation, to ensure accurate signal detection.

Career Highlights

Seong-Rag Kim has worked with esteemed organizations such as the Electronics and Telecommunications Research Institute and Samsung Electronics. His experience in these companies has allowed him to develop and refine his innovative ideas in mobile communication technology.

Collaborations

He has collaborated with notable colleagues, including In-Kyeong Choi and Dong-Seung Kwon, contributing to advancements in their respective fields.
